BRAKE LINE FAILURE FROM FLUID HOLDER TO ABS DISTRIBUTION BLOCK RUST OUT AND RELEASES BRAKE FLUID AND PEDAL GOES TO FLOOR AND WILL NOT STOP VEHICLE. BRAKE HOSES DETERIORATES AND DOES NOT ALLOW CALIPER TO RELEASE AND CAUSES OVERHEAT PROBLEMS WITH POOR STEERING WHEN BRAKE IS APPLIED
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2013 (NA) DODGE RAM 3500. WHILE DRIVING 60 MPH, THE VEHICLE HAD A TRAILER CONNECTED TO THE LATCHING SYSTEM. THE VEHICLE HAD FOUR DIFFERENT TRAILER OPTIONS, OF WHICH THE HEAVY ELECTRICAL OVERHYDRAULICS OPTION FAILED. THE CONTACTED STATED THAT THE COMPUTER SOFTWARE DID NOT RECOGNIZE THE VEHICLE WAS CONNECTED TO THE TRAILER. THE BRAKES WERE APPLIED, BUT WERE INOPERABLE TO THE TRAILER. THE BRAKING SYSTEM DID NOT REGISTER TO THE TRAILER.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O A DEALER WHERE IT WAS DIAGNOSED THAT THE BRAKE MODULE NEEDED TO BE REPLACED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S 25,000. THE VIN WAS NOT PROVIDED.
